Unlike many speculative tokens, TRON operates on a fully decentralized blockchain designed for high-throughput decentralized applications (dApps) and smart contracts. Its focus on scalability and low transaction fees has positioned it as a competitive alternative to Ethereum in the Web3 space.
Understanding TRON's Supply Metrics
One of the key factors influencing any cryptocurrency’s value is its supply structure. Currently, TRON has a circulating supply of 94.79 billion TRX, while its maximum supply remains undefined due to ongoing network mechanics such as staking rewards and inflationary incentives.
This open-ended supply model differentiates TRON from deflationary c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in but aligns more closely with platforms prioritizing long-term utility over artificial scarcity. Investors should consider how continuous issuance may impact price pressure over time—especially during periods of reduced demand.
The absence of a hard cap doesn't necessarily diminish TRON’s investment appeal; rather, it emphasizes the importance of monitoring on-chain activity, staking rates, and burn mechanisms that could offset inflation.
How to Buy TRON (TRX): A Step-by-Step Guide
Purchasing TRON is straightforward, especially on major exchanges that support fiat-to-crypto onboarding. Here’s how you can securely acquire TRX:
- Choose a Reputable Exchange: Select a trusted platform that lists TRX and supports your preferred deposit method.
- Create and Verify Your Account: Complete registration and undergo Level 1 KYC verification to unlock basic trading features.
- Deposit Funds: Add funds via bank transfer, credit card, or by transferring existing cryptocurrencies like USDT or BTC.
Place a Buy Order: Navigate to the TRX trading pair (e.g., TRX/USDT or TRX/USD). You can choose:
- Market Order: Instant purchase at the current price (~$0.286).
- Limit Order: Set your desired entry point below or above the market rate.
- Secure Your Holdings: After purchase, consider transferring your TRX to a non-custodial wallet for enhanced security.

How to Sell TRON (TRX)
Selling TRON follows a process similar to buying:
- Log into your exchange account.
- Go to the trading dashboard and locate the TRX trading pair.
Choose between:
- Market Sell: Immediate execution at the best available price.
- Limit Sell: Specify a target price for automatic execution when reached.
- Once the order fills, funds will be credited to your spot wallet.
- Withdraw proceeds to your bank account or convert them into another digital asset.

Key Strengths of TRON
- Established Ecosystem: Home to thousands of dApps and one of the most active DeFi ecosystems.
- High Transaction Speed: Capable of processing over 2,000 transactions per second (TPS), far exceeding older blockchains.
- Low Fees: Near-zero transaction costs make it ideal for micropayments and frequent trading.
- Stable Development Roadmap: Continuous upgrades enhance scalability, interoperability, and developer experience.
Historical Performance Insights
TRON reached an all-time high of $0.431288 on December 4, 2024**, driven by increased stablecoin usage on its network and broader bull market momentum. Conversely, its lowest recorded price was **$0.00180434 on November 12, 2017, shortly after launch.
With the current price sitting at approximately 67% below its peak, some analysts view this as a potential accumulation zone—especially if broader market conditions improve in late 2025.
However, investors must remain cautious. Past performance does not guarantee future results, and macro risks such as regulatory shifts or technological competition could impact TRX valuation.

Q: Can I stake TRON?
A: Yes. TRX holders can stake their tokens to participate in network governance and earn passive income through bandwidth allocation and voting rewards.
Q: Is TRON built on another blockchain?
A: No. TRON operates on its own independent, proof-of-stake blockchain optimized for decentralized entertainment and financial applications.
Q: What factors influence TRON’s price?
A: Key drivers include on-chain activity, dApp usage (especially in gaming and DeFi), overall market sentiment, and developments in the broader Web3 landscape.
Q: How many TRON coins are in circulation?
A: The current circulating supply is 94.79 billion TRX, with no fixed maximum supply defined.
